OK, again, I'm not the expert on Audiomuxer, but I think that the codec id in the mkv file is probably wrong, and, if you are using flac, that probably won't work in any case.

I think that you need this codec id: A_PCM/INT/LIT, for linear PCM. By the way, this will require an HDMI connection from your PS-3. Optical won't work.

I suspect that you need to start with a wav file, vs. flac, You can use audiomuxer's audio conversion tool for that.

Load the wav file into audiomuxer and Mux to mkv. That will have the correct codec id and should play.

FYI, you can use VLC to play your mkv files (even if you don't have surround on your PC). This is just to check that you got that far correctly. It will even play the flac one you made, while I think only the ones made from wav will work on the PS-3 (once made into a AVCHD).
